Join this journey on Christian Radich to experience a coastal cruise that includes a half-day in Bergen and stopovers to see some of western Norway’s natural marvels, such as Hardangerfjord and the glaciers of Folgefonna National Park. You can also enjoy unique local cuisine and visit Norway’s only Barony. Open to Windseekers aged 8 and older, children aged 8-11 sail for free (accompanied by an adult), ages 12-17 must be accompanied by an adult. Excursions not included in the price (approx. EUR 150).

Stavanger is a vibrant modern port with a charming historic district. Its picturesque old harbour offers a lively atmosphere right in the heart of the city. Stavanger boasts a rich cultural scene and is the perfect gateway to some of Norway’s most stunning natural landscapes. Don’t forget your hiking boots – the surrounding mountains promise unforgettable views. Discover the dramatic Lysefjord, hike to the famous Preikestolen and Kjerag cliffs, or unwind on the sandy beaches of Jæren.

Bergen is the gateway to the Fjords of Norway and a well-established cruise port. It’s an international city packed with history and tradition, a big city with small-town charm and atmosphere. Stroll around old streets and alleyways, and mingle with the crowds at the Fish Market. Saunter along the listed wooden buildings at Bryggen to the old fortress at Bergenhus, or call in at one of Bergen’s museums and galleries. The panoramic views of the city, the fjord and the ocean are breathtaking.
